weendigo

/ˈwiːndɪɡoʊ/

Definitions

1. noun

A malevolent, supernatural being from Algonquian folklore, often depicted as a cannibalistic, monstrous creature that roams the wilderness.

“According to the legend, the Wendigo curse was said to transform a person into this terrifying creature.”
